Retractor para Borde Anterior de Hargis

® Retractor para Borde Anterior de Hargis es un instrumento especializado que permite despegar los músculos y parte del periostio que recubren el borde anterior de la mandíbula, a fin de exponer el hueso en osteotomías sagitales.

  • Borde en Forma de U para Despegar los Tejidos.
  • Vástago Delgado que Optimiza el Abordaje.
  • Manejo Impecable Gracias a su Mango Ergonómico.

El Retractor para Borde Anterior de Hargis ofrece ventajas indispensables en cirugías reconstructivas. Su función principal consiste en exponer el borde anterior de la rama mandibular en osteotomías sagitales.

Para este fin, el instrumento cuenta con una hoja angulada y plana que garantiza el acceso al sitio operatorio. Asimismo, su borde en forma de U es ideal para ajustarse al contorno de la rama ascendente. Sus bordes atraumáticos permiten despegar los tejidos sin lesiones riesgosas.

Nuestro Retractor para Borde Anterior de Hargis ostenta un mango ahuecado que aligera su peso. Además, su mango posee un ganchito en el cabo para reposar los dedos y evitar el cansancio de la mano.

Fabricado en acero inoxidable de alta calidad, fácil de esterilizar, con un acabado mate que reduce los destellos de luz.
